Emilio Artacho‐Pérula is a scholar working on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ience, Cognitive Neuroscience and Applied Mathematics. According to data from OpenAlex, Emilio Artacho‐Pérula has authored 48 papers receiving a total of 754 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 10 papers in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ience, 10 papers in Cognitive Neuroscience and 9 papers in Applied Mathematics. Recurrent topics in Emilio Artacho‐Pérula's work include Point processes and geometric inequalities (9 papers), Memory and Neural Mechanisms (8 papers) and Neuroscience and Neuropharmacology Research (7 papers). Emilio Artacho‐Pérula is often cited by papers focused on Point processes and geometric inequalities (9 papers), Memory and Neural Mechanisms (8 papers) and Neuroscience and Neuropharmacology Research (7 papers). Emilio Artacho‐Pérula collaborates with scholars based in Spain, United States and France. Emilio Artacho‐Pérula's co-authors include Ricardo Insausti, Ana María Insausti Serrano, Pilar Marcos, Alino Martínez‐Marcos, Mónica Muñoz, Alicia Mohedano‐Moriano, María del Mar Arroyo Jiménez, Palma Pró-Sistiaga, Xavier Blaizot and R. Vaamonde-Lemos and has published in prestigious journals such as PLoS ONE, The Journal of Comparative Neurology and Brain Research.
